October 2011
I had been a windsurfer in my single days. After that I had had a Hobie 16 that I thoroughly enjoyed. Unfortunately I sold it when I moved to California. Years later, back in Utah, I bought another Hobie 16, but the pontoons were soft and it took on water. I had been trolling the classified for sailboats and gone and looked at a couple that look promising based upon the price. The ones I had looked at were in scary shape. Then one day I saw one pop up that looked promising. I happened to be the first caller. The elderly gentleman selling it arranged a time I could come look at it. When we showed up to look at it it was in nice shape, in a slip ready to sail. The gentleman, Robert Jenkins, and his wife took us on a sail. This seemed like a boat that I could take my kids on safely with out worry it would take on water. We accepted his asking price, $5800 if I rember right. He had received other offers over the phone but since I had been the first caller he gave me first shot. Hooray for integrity! We closed the deal on our 1991 Catalina 25 WIng Keel Tall rig yacht with trailer the next day. We got to use his slip on Jordanelle for the rest of the season.
